The woman and her child
raised above the crowd,
looked upon with scorn
in a silence screaming loud.
From a mother
of no innocence,
the tiny being was born,
a red tint always its countenance.
Yes, scarlet with blood
of past acts done,
is the poor babe of sin
wanted by none.
Daughter of a holy man
who was not holy at all,
an ambitious priest
who had too far to fall.
Dear Pearl,
where will you go
after all the townspeople
finally know?
And while your mother
hides in the letter,
will you have a chance
to do anything better?
Go now, child, far away,
to a different place
where no one will recognize
the features of your face.
